Skip to content

Commit

Permalink
sign
Browse files Browse the repository at this point in the history
  • Loading branch information
ksgfk committed Sep 17, 2024
1 parent 8ab3bbd commit 3d154ed
Show file tree
Hide file tree
Showing 2 changed files with 38 additions and 36 deletions.
66 changes: 33 additions & 33 deletions .github/workflows/build.yml
Original file line number Diff line number Diff line change
Expand Up @@ -46,36 +46,36 @@ jobs:
if-no-files-found: error
path: TinyEXR.Native/build/libTinyEXR.Native.dylib

build-tinyexr-net:
name: Build TinyEXR.NET
runs-on: windows-latest
needs: [build-native]
steps:
- uses: actions/checkout@v4
- uses: actions/download-artifact@v4
with:
name: TinyEXR.Native.dll
path: TinyEXR.NET/Assets/runtimes/win-x64/native
- uses: actions/download-artifact@v4
with:
name: libTinyEXR.Native.so
path: TinyEXR.NET/Assets/runtimes/linux-x64/native
- uses: actions/download-artifact@v4
with:
name: libTinyEXR.Native-macos-13.dylib
path: TinyEXR.NET/Assets/runtimes/osx-x64/native
- uses: actions/download-artifact@v4
with:
name: libTinyEXR.Native-macos-latest.dylib
path: TinyEXR.NET/Assets/runtimes/osx-arm64/native
- name: Setup .NET
uses: actions/setup-dotnet@v4
- name: Build
run: dotnet build ${{github.workspace}}/TinyEXR.NET --configuration Release
- name: Pack
run: dotnet pack ${{github.workspace}}/TinyEXR.NET --configuration Release --output ${{env.NuGetDirectory}}
- name: 'Upload Artifact'
uses: actions/upload-artifact@v4
with:
if-no-files-found: error
path: ${{env.NuGetDirectory}}/*.nupkg
# build-tinyexr-net:
# name: Build TinyEXR.NET
# runs-on: windows-latest
# needs: [build-native]
# steps:
# - uses: actions/checkout@v4
# - uses: actions/download-artifact@v4
# with:
# name: TinyEXR.Native.dll
# path: TinyEXR.NET/Assets/runtimes/win-x64/native
# - uses: actions/download-artifact@v4
# with:
# name: libTinyEXR.Native.so
# path: TinyEXR.NET/Assets/runtimes/linux-x64/native
# - uses: actions/download-artifact@v4
# with:
# name: libTinyEXR.Native-macos-13.dylib
# path: TinyEXR.NET/Assets/runtimes/osx-x64/native
# - uses: actions/download-artifact@v4
# with:
# name: libTinyEXR.Native-macos-latest.dylib
# path: TinyEXR.NET/Assets/runtimes/osx-arm64/native
# - name: Setup .NET
# uses: actions/setup-dotnet@v4
# - name: Build
# run: dotnet build ${{github.workspace}}/TinyEXR.NET --configuration Release
# - name: Pack
# run: dotnet pack ${{github.workspace}}/TinyEXR.NET --configuration Release --output ${{env.NuGetDirectory}}
# - name: 'Upload Artifact'
# uses: actions/upload-artifact@v4
# with:
# if-no-files-found: error
# path: ${{env.NuGetDirectory}}/*.nupkg
8 changes: 5 additions & 3 deletions TinyEXR.NET/TinyEXR.NET.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-12,18 +12,20 @@
<Description>TinyEXR.NET is a C# wrapper of tinyexr</Description>
<Company>ksgfk</Company>
<Authors>ksgfk</Authors>
<Copyright>Copyright (c) 2023 ksgfk([email protected])</Copyright>
<Copyright>Copyright (c) 2023-2024 ksgfk</Copyright>
<PackageReadmeFile>README.md</PackageReadmeFile>
<RepositoryUrl>https://github.com/ksgfk/TinyEXR.NET</RepositoryUrl>
<PackageTags>OpenEXR,HDR</PackageTags>
<PackageReleaseNotes>update tinyexr</PackageReleaseNotes>
<PackageReleaseNotes>strong sign</PackageReleaseNotes>
<PackageLicenseExpression>MIT</PackageLicenseExpression>
<Version>0.3.7</Version>
<Nullable>enable</Nullable>

<PublishRepositoryUrl>true</PublishRepositoryUrl>
<DebugType>embedded</DebugType>
<DebugSymbols>true</DebugSymbols>
<SignAssembly>True</SignAssembly>
<AssemblyOriginatorKeyFile>E:\csharp\ksgfk.snk</AssemblyOriginatorKeyFile>
</PropertyGroup>

<PropertyGroup Condition="'$(Configuration)' == 'Release'">
Expand All @@ -49,7 +51,7 @@
</ItemGroup>

<ItemGroup>
<PackageReference Include="Microsoft.SourceLink.GitHub" Version="8.0.0" PrivateAssets="All"/>
<PackageReference Include="Microsoft.SourceLink.GitHub" Version="8.0.0" PrivateAssets="All" />
</ItemGroup>

</Project>

0 comments on commit 3d154ed

Please sign in to comment.